If an MX9116n module is in SmartFabric mode, use the OpenManage Enterprise - Modular interface to configure breakout interfaces
and speed on a QSFP28-DD port.
1. To configure a QSFP28-DD port interface, enter PORT-GROUP mode from CONFIGURATION mode. Enter 1/1 for node/slot. The
QSFP28-DD port-group range is 1 to 12.
port-group node/slot/port-group
2.
(Optional) To verify the current QSFP28-DD port-group configuration, enter the show port-group command.
OS10# show port-group
Port-group Mode Ports FEM
port-group1/1/1 Eth 25g-8x 17 18 FEM
port-group1/1/2 Eth 25g-8x 19 20 FEM
port-group1/1/3 Eth 25g-8x 21 22 FEM
port-group1/1/4 Eth 25g-8x 23 24 FEM
port-group1/1/5 Eth 25g-8x 25 26 FEM
port-group1/1/6 Eth 25g-8x 27 28 FEM
port-group1/1/7 Eth 25g-8x 29 30 FEM
port-group1/1/8 Eth 25g-8x 31 32 FEM
port-group1/1/9 Eth 25g-8x 33 34 FEM
port-group1/1/10 Eth 100g-2x 35 36 -
port-group1/1/11 Eth 100g-2x 37 38 -
port-group1/1/12 Eth 100g-2x 39 40 -
...
To reset a QSFP28-DD port group to its default setting, enter the no mode command in PORT-GROUP mode. This command sets
QSFP-DD port groups 1 to 9 to 8x25GE FEM mode and QSFP-DD port groups 10 to 12 to 2x100GE mode.
no mode
3. To activate a QSFP28-DD interface for Ethernet operation, enter the mode Eth command in PORT-GROUP mode.
mode Eth {100g-2x | 50g-4x | 40g-2x | 25g-8x fabric-expander-mode | 25g-8x | 10g-8x}
100g-2x — Split a QSFP28-DD port into two 100GE interfaces.
50g-4x — Split a QSFP28-DD port into four 50GE interfaces.
40g-2x — Split a QSFP28-DD port into two 40GE interfaces.
25g-8x fabric-expander-mode — Split a QSFP28-DD port into eight 25GE interfaces for connection only to an MX7116n
Fabric Expander.
25g-8x — Split a QSFP28-DD port into eight 25GE interfaces.
10g-8x — Split a QSFP28-DD port into eight 10GE interfaces.
4. Return to CONFIGURATION mode.
exit
5. Enter Ethernet Interface mode to configure other settings. Enter a single interface, a hyphen-separated range, or multiple interfaces
separated by commas.
interface ethernet node/slot/port[:subport]
To display the Ethernet 100GE port configuration in a QSFP28-DD port group, enter the show port-group command. To display
the Ethernet 25GE subport configuration, enter the
show interfaces status command.
Configure QSFP28-DD interface
OS10(config)# port-group 1/1/7
OS10(conf-pg-1/1/7)# mode Eth 25g-8x
OS10(conf-pg-1/1/7)# exit
OS10(config)# interface ethernet 1/1/29:4
OS10(conf-if-eth-1/1/29:4)#
